Accreditation and Licensing
Choosing a ketamine treatment center is an important decision for anyone looking for help with depression. Make sure to pay attention to its accreditation and licensing. Accreditation assures that the treatment center conforms to certain standards of quality.
Expertise and Experience
People should look to see if the people providing the treatments are board-certified doctors. They should have the required certification to perform the treatments they are recommending. The center itself should have been operating for a significant amount of time.
They must have a history of successfully treating patients with ketamine infusions. Additionally, they should have all the necessary medical supplies necessary to ensure the proper administration of ketamine.
Treatment Approach and Protocols
The specific protocol offered should be tailored to the individual. To accurately assess this, it is important to inquire about the protocols involved. The provider should also explain their approach and specifically how they are going to treat your condition.
Researching what kind of protocols the center has adopted about the following:
- Dosage
- Administration
- Duration

Cost and Insurance
Cost is a major concern and varies depending on the center you choose. Costs may include the following:
- Initial office visit
- Ketamine itself
- Additional ancillary services
- Length of treatment
Many health insurance plans provide at least partial coverage for ketamine treatment. Comparing ketamine treatment costs is very essential. It is also important to contact your insurance company to verify coverage before making a decision.
